We fully support dealing with repositories with symlinked HEAD, and will continue to do so; I do not think we ever talked about deprecating it. Public "distribution point" repositories that have been established long ago that do not have reason to switch HEAD to point at different branch still have symlinked HEAD and they should continue to work. What we _don't_ do these days is to set up new repositories with symlinked HEAD, but that does not have anything to do with deprecating symlinked HEAD.
